Marilyn Mildred Oltjen Anthony, 83, passed away on April 22, 2018, at The South Pines In Hiawatha.

She was born October 22, 1934 in Robinson, Kansas. The daughter of Emmett and Margaret (Fiechter) Oltjen who preceded her in death.

She attended Meadowbrook Country School, Robinson High School and Kansas State University.

She married James B. Anthony, from Smith Center on December 23, 1955 in Robinson, James preceded her in death on December 15, 2010.

Marilyn was an elementary education teacher for 35 years in Colorado. Upon retiring, they moved to Smith Center, Kansas. She enjoyed animals especially her cats. After Jim’s passing she moved to Hiawatha to be close to her family.

She was the youngest of 5 siblings, two brothers proceeded her in death, John and Robert Oltjen.

Marilyn is survived by her brother, Max (Marilyn) Oltjen of Hiawatha and a sister Twila Rector of Leavenworth, Kansas and numerous nieces and nephews.
